Navigating Difficult Conversations with Empathetic Communication: A Practical Guide

Difficult conversations are unavoidable in both personal and professional life. High emotions and rising tensions can quickly derail even the best intentions. However, mastering empathetic communication transforms these challenges into opportunities for deeper understanding and effective resolutions. This guide offers practical strategies to navigate such situations with grace and achieve positive outcomes.

Difficult conversations require a multifaceted approach. It's not merely about expressing your viewpoint; it's about building genuine connection and fostering mutual understanding. The following steps provide a framework for success:

Building Bridges: A Step-by-Step Guide to Difficult Conversations

  1. Establish Rapport and Trust:

    Begin by actively listening and showing genuine interest in the other person's perspective. Empathy starts with a sincere desire to understand their viewpoint, not just to be heard. This sets a positive, receptive tone crucial for productive dialogue.
  2. Utilize Open-Ended Questions:

    Instead of closed-ended questions resulting in simple "yes" or "no" answers, use open-ended questions to encourage detailed responses. Phrases like, "Tell me more about..." or "How did that make you feel?" invite deeper insights, fostering a sense of being valued. This minimizes confrontation and cultivates a more productive atmosphere.
  3. Validate Emotions:

    Acknowledge and validate the other person's feelings, even if you disagree with their perspective. Phrases such as, "That sounds incredibly frustrating," or "I understand why you might feel that way," create a safe space for open dialogue and de-escalate tension. This demonstrates empathy and builds trust.
  4. Reflect and Confirm Understanding:

    Demonstrate active listening by paraphrasing and reflecting back what you've heard. For example, "So, if I understand correctly, you're feeling overwhelmed because of…." This shows you're actively processing their perspective and encourages clarification of any misunderstandings.
  5. Offer Solutions Collaboratively:

    Present solutions or suggestions collaboratively, avoiding a dictatorial approach. Instead of imposing your ideas, ask, "Would you be open to exploring alternative approaches?" This respects their autonomy and positions you as a partner in finding a mutually agreeable resolution.
  6. Practice Active Listening:

    Avoid interrupting. Allow ample time for the other person to fully express themselves. This demonstrates respect and encourages open communication, fostering a sense of being truly heard.
  7. Use Positive Body Language:

    Nonverbal cues significantly impact the conversation's tone. Maintain appropriate eye contact, nod in agreement, and use congruent facial expressions to convey empathy and understanding. These subtle actions reinforce verbal communication, creating a more positive atmosphere.
  8. Maintain a Calm Tone:

    Even when the conversation becomes heated, maintain a calm and gentle tone to diffuse tension. A calm demeanor can be contagious and ease the other person's anxieties, facilitating a more productive exchange.
  9. Invest in Continuous Learning:

    Enhance your empathetic communication skills through resources and techniques. Numerous books, workshops, and online courses offer valuable tools to expand your knowledge in this crucial area.
  10. Utilize Strategic Breaks:

    Recognize when a break is necessary. If the conversation becomes overly intense, suggest a brief pause to allow both parties to regain composure. This prevents the conversation from becoming unproductive or overly emotional.
  11. Practice Self-Reflection:

    Examine your own biases and assumptions. Self-awareness is crucial for effective communication; understanding your own perspectives allows you to approach conversations with greater openness and understanding.
  12. Express Appreciation:

    Show gratitude for their willingness to engage in the conversation. Acknowledge their efforts, regardless of whether you agree with their viewpoint. This fosters mutual respect and encourages continued open dialogue.
  13. Use "I" Statements:

    Frame your statements using "I" language to avoid sounding accusatory. For example, say "I feel..." instead of "You always...". This focuses on your own feelings and experiences, reducing defensiveness.
  14. Find Common Ground:

    Identify shared values and areas of agreement to build bridges and create a more positive and productive conversation. Focusing on shared goals facilitates collaboration and mutual understanding.
  15. Embrace Continuous Learning:

    View every challenging conversation as a learning opportunity. Empathy is a skill honed through consistent practice and experience. Embrace challenges as opportunities for growth and improvement in your communication abilities.

By consistently applying these strategies, you can transform challenging conversations into meaningful interactions that foster connection, resolve conflicts effectively, and strengthen relationships. Genuine curiosity, active listening, and a commitment to understanding are the cornerstones of truly empathetic communication.
